Конструируем собственное окно. Следующий пример, позволяет создавать окна, отличные от стандартных окон браузера, чтобы посетитель странички мог лучше сосредоточиться на содержимом сайта. При этом сохраняются все возможности стандартных окон.
Для того, чтобы посмотреть как это выглядит, достаточно кликнуть по следующей ссылке:
Открыть окно
Автор: Gabriel Suchowolski
Источник: www.microbians.com
Браузеры, поддерживающие скрипт: NN, IE4+, NN6
Код:
Скопируйте и поместите следующий код в заголовок ( <HEAD> ) Вашей страницы:
Code
<script language="javaScript" type="text/javascript" SRC="js/pz_chromeless_2.1.js"></SCRIPT>
<script>
function openIT() {
theURL="test.html"
wname ="CHROMELESSWIN"
W=400;
H=200;
windowCERRARa = "img/close_a.gif"
windowCERRARd = "img/close_d.gif"
windowCERRARo = "img/close_o.gif"
windowNONEgrf = "img/none.gif"
windowCLOCK = "img/clock.gif"
windowREALtit = " ? Task title"
windowTIT = "<font face=verdana size=1> ? Window title</font>"
windowBORDERCOLOR = "#000000"
windowBORDERCOLORsel = "#999999"
windowTITBGCOLOR = "#999999"
windowTITBGCOLORsel = "#333333"
openchromeless(theURL, wname, W, H, windowCERRARa, windowCERRARd, windowCERRARo, windowNONEgrf, windowCLOCK, windowTIT, windowREALtit , windowBORDERCOLOR, windowBORDERCOLORsel, windowTITBGCOLOR, windowTITBGCOLORsel)
}
</script>
Следующий код открывает окно:
Code
<a href="javascript:openIT();">Open Window</a>
Так же Вам потребуется скачать этот zip-файл, который содержит дополнительный код и картинки для заголовка окна.
Настройка:
Code
theURL URL страницы, которая будет загружена в окне
wname внутреннее имя окна
W размер окна по горизонтали
H размер окна по вертикали
windowCERRARa Три GIF-а, отражающие три состояния кнопки закрытия окна.
windowCERRARd
windowCERRARo
windowBORDERCOLOR Цвет края окна по умолчанию
windowBORDERCOLORsel Цвет края при перемещении окна
windowTITBGCOLOR Цвет заголовка окна
windowTITBGCOLORsel Цвет заголовка при перемещении окна